Arrowhead has changed how Helldivers 2 pays out Major Order rewards: medals now go to players who were active when an order finished, not everyone who logs in later. (steamcommunity.com) Major Orders are Helldivers 2’s server-wide assignments, with the whole player base pushing the same timed objective on the Galactic War map. Older guides and support posts described the system as rewards arriving after a successful order, sometimes with delays of days or even a week. (helldivers.wiki.gg) (steamcommunity.com) That older setup also produced a long trail of complaints from players who said medals arrived late, inconsistently, or not at all. Steam discussion threads from 2024 through 2026 show players asking why completed Major Orders had not paid out even when medal caps were not the issue. (ign.com) (steamcommunity.com) The reward change lands as Arrowhead readies a new paid progression track, the Premium Warbond called Exo Experts. Arrowhead said on April 21 that the Warbond launches April 28 and centers on mech-themed gear and heavy weapons. (blog.playstation.com) Exo Experts adds two exosuits: the EXO-51 Lumberer with an anti-tank cannon and flamethrower, and the EXO-55 Breakthrough with a flak cannon and ballistic shield. It also includes the MGX-42 Bullet Storm support weapon, the SMG-203 Gallant, and the P-33 Missile Pistol. (blog.playstation.com) (ign.com) Arrowhead’s PlayStation Blog post also lists two armor sets — O-2 Heavy Operator and O-3 Free Spirit — plus the Oxygenator perk, capes, an emote, a title, and a victory pose. IGN’s April 22 report described Exo Experts as the next Premium Warbond in the game’s regular paid lineup, separate from special Legendary Warbonds. (blog.playstation.com) (arrowhead.zendesk.com) Arrowhead’s official patch-notes hub shows the studio is still pushing regular updates in 2026, with “Machinery of Oppression: 6.1.0” listed as the latest patch section on its support site. The April 28 drop gives players a fixed date for the new mech loadout, while the Major Order change resets expectations for who gets paid when the community finishes the next objective.
